Delta wants you to be dazzled by the quality of “Oppenheimer” on your seatback screen
At its CES keynote last night, Delta Air Lines said it’ll start putting 4K screens in its planes next year — adding some crispness to seatback flicks for the people behind you watching your screen.
Delta’s upgrade will keep it tight on the heels of United Airlines, which is rolling out its own 4K screens this year.
Delta dropped further techy updates at the conference, including a deal to include in-flight YouTube Premium for members of its loyalty program and the announcement of a new AI assistant, which it says will offer advice for fliers.
